Eight Arrested Following Suspicious Death of Alleged Drug Peddler in Jhansi

Jhansi police have arrested eight individuals, including a police constable, in connection with the death of a 21-year-old man, identified as Parvez, who was allegedly involved in drug trafficking. The arrests were made after investigators uncovered a potential scheme in which the accused may have been using a self-styled anti-crime group as a cover for extorting money from drug-related individuals.

Parvez left his home late at night, informing his family he would return shortly. However, around 1 a.m., they were notified that he had been found injured and was taken to Jhansi Medical College, where he later died.

The arrested suspects include Priyanshu Soni (30), Jai Srivastava alias Aman (24), Sahil Mishra (21), Bhupendra Vanshkar (23), Yash Shivhare alias Bittu (23), Ashiqil Khan (20), Shani Namdev (24), and constable Ashish Singh (30). Law enforcement has also confiscated several vehicles, including a red Maruti Suzuki Ignis, a Ford EcoSport, and a Maruti Suzuki S-Cross, along with seven mobile phones.

According to police reports, Parvez was lured under the pretense of viewing a drug sample and was transported to Prem Nagar. Investigators believe the group planned to intimidate him with the threat of police action to extract money from him.

Murder Investigation Launched After Parvez Ali’s Death

Police have initiated a murder investigation following the death of Parvez Ali, whose body was discovered in the Nagara Haat area on September 13. Initial assessments suggested an accidental death; however, a post-mortem examination uncovered significant injuries, including bruises and bite marks. This prompted law enforcement to register a murder case based on a complaint filed by Ali’s father, Ahsan Ali.
